1. Coq au Vin
Coq au Vin, or chicken in wine, is a hearty dish that embodies the essence of rustic French cooking. Traditionally made with rooster, the dish consists of chicken slowly braised in red wine, along with mushrooms, onions, and lardons. Serve it with crusty bread or creamy mashed potatoes to soak up the rich sauce.
2. Boeuf Bourguignon
Boeuf Bourguignon is a classic beef stew from the Burgundy region, known for its robust flavor. This dish features tender chunks of beef stewed in a full-bodied red wine, accompanied by carrots, onions, and thyme. Its deep flavors develop over hours of slow cooking, making it the perfect meal for chilly nights.
3. Ratatouille
Ratatouille is a vibrant vegetable dish that showcases the freshness of summer produce. Traditionally made with eggplant, zucchini, bell peppers, tomatoes, and flavored with herbs, this dish can be served hot or cold. Whether as a side dish or a main course, it brings a burst of color and flavor to your table.
4. Duck Confit
Duck confit is a delicacy originating from the southwest of France. This dish involves slow-cooking duck legs in their own fat until they are melt-in-your-mouth tender. The crispy skin and rich flavor make duck confit a luxurious choice for dinner. Consider serving it with garlic roasted potatoes and fresh greens for a truly indulgent meal.
5. Bouillabaisse
Bouillabaisse is a traditional Provençal fish stew that combines a variety of fresh seafood in a fragrant broth flavored with herbs, garlic, and saffron. This savory dish is perfect for seafood lovers and is typically served with a side of rouille, a garlic mayonnaise, alongside crusty bread.
6. Tarte Tatin
To complete your classic French dinner, indulge in a Tarte Tatin, an upside-down caramelized apple tart. The sweet and buttery flavor of the caramel pairs beautifully with the tender pastry, creating a delicious dessert that will leave your guests wanting more. Serve it warm with a scoop of vanilla ice cream for the ultimate treat.
